Introducing Fotobit’s Newly Released Modular Custom Picture Frames

Santa Ana, CA, November 16, 2014 --(PR.com)-- The time honored tradition of framing family pictures on the wall is dying and part of the reason for this is because of the hassle involved with framing pictures. In addition, new forms of social media like Facebook and Instagram have eradicated the value of taking and preserving photographs. Instead, with the simple swipe of a finger, individuals can view the photos they have just taken and quickly move on to taking more without a second thought. This is why Fotobit was created – to manufacture custom picture frames for a new generation that also works ideally as picture frames for Instagram prints.

Fotobit allows for ultimate scalability – going from as small as three frames to as many as your walls can fit. The frames attach together easily and securely with durable clips, allowing for endless possibilities for creatively displaying images and building visual interest on your wall. Fotobit works with a Lego-like system that allows customers to simply arrange and rearrange their wall photographs on a whim.

About Fotobit

Fotobit was recently established through a funding project on Kickstarter after Alan Yeung noticed that in this digital media age individuals have been taking more photographs than ever in history before. Unfortunately, these pictures are often forgotten about with a single swipe and people no longer display the personal narratives of their lives on their walls. To remedy this, Alan Yeung started Fotobit to provide individuals with a convenient way to display their memories. Fotobit is bridging the gap between technology and personal connection.
